Product Features
Temperature compensation for improved catch performance at critical temperatures
Patented Multi-Level Signal Processing (MLSP) for accurate detection of human IR energy over a broad range of temperatures
Sensitivity adjustment to configure the detector for normal or hostile environments
High-level static and transient protection
Exceptional white light immunity
Excellent RF immunity
Digital signal analysis for consistent detection throughout the coverage pattern
PIR and Glassbreak
Model/Description
BV-500GB: Form ‘A’ alarm contact (motion), form ‘C’ alarm contact (glassbreak)
BV-501GB: Form ‘A’ alarm contact (motion), form ‘C’ alarm contact (glassbreak) & tamper switch
BV-502GB: Form ‘C’ alarm contact (motion), form ‘C’ alarm contact (glassbreak) & tamper switch
